This was our first trip to hedo, starting with the departure out of Atlanta. this is just like flying anywhere else , can't wait to leave, can't wait to to where your going feeling.Once upon arrival in Montego Bay, ganja was the first thing offered, we don't do it so didn't need it. The bus ride to HeDo3 was like everyone says it is, your litterally putting your life in someone elses hands, the driving is nuts. Once upon arrival at HeDo check in was about 15 minutes. Our reservation was gardenview but we were'nt sure what we had. Our room faced the prude side right in front of the basketball court, but the windows were facing the nude side.Room was very nice & clean. The food was excellent, the staff were the friendliest we have ever come across at any resort, they really go out of their way to make you feel welcome. The food in the main dining room was good, the japanese was the lousiest food we ever had. not worth making a reservation for, Pastafaris was excellent, some of the best itailian food we ever had. To all first timers, pack light, the big cup thing is really not needed, towels were no problem at any time.
